I used to go to the Ellesmere Port auction around Xmas, I was looking for a cheap Peugeot 306. To be honest I thought the whole place and the cars were shabby.

The second hand car market is terrible at the moment. You can get a great bargain if you look around and you shouldn't have to resort to an auction. You can't test drive the cars which always sets alarm bells ringing for me. A car needs to be started from cold, examined, driven for 20 minutes at all speeds, and checked again.

Auctions are only good for traders who want cheap cars they can quickly tart up and sell on. I saw one "S" reg Pug 306 estate go through for £300. A month later it was on Autotrader for £650 and had nothing done to it!

My personal advice is check Ebay first, localise your search to within 25 miles . Listing a car on there is far cheaper than in Autotrader so most people will do that.

Just joined and only four posts, all saying how brilliant EPMA is and how bad everyone else must be, I wonder where you might be from ?

I quite like EPMA, but lets not make it out to be something it's not, it may have been running for 25 years, but the owners were declared bankrupt last year and passed on the trading to their son, who is now the main auctioneer.

Some of the cars they get through there are their own cars, even their own personal cars (their names are on the log books) so lets not pretend.

The lads who work their are great, and if you know them they'll very often give you the heads up on what to avoid, but they're paid a pittance to put the cars through and if anyone spoke to me even approaching the way the owners speak to them I'd put the next car through the rostrum.

The place has been "moving to a new site" for more years than I care to remember, it just doesn't happen, it's meant to be a new unit on the Rossmore, I'm sure one day it'll come through.

They took over Chester Auctions, then let it go as they couldn't make it pay, pity really as the building was better, the facillities were better and the whole place brighter and cleaner.

In the months leading up to the bankruptcy the owners were stopped at the traffic lights leaving the place and robbed of some of the proceeds of the sale, one of the drivers caused a smash in the yard (with one of their own cars that they hadn't been able to sell), and there was a theft (or damage/fire I forget which) of a car at their home. Some people are very unlucky.

EPMA (NW) Ltd is a new business, it trades exactly the same as before, same place, same people, same everything, tonight they had some interesting cars through (and quite a lot of them for a change), but as usual they had a lot of junk, some stuff that went through with a "sold price" that no-one would ever pay and The Invisible Man was in attendance with his Shy brother, who bid on everything.

Auctions are good places, know what your getting and accept it, if you want a debate on it no problem, but don't try and make it out to be something it's not, because there is always someone out there who knows just a little bit more than you think they do.

Its a case of "you pays your money and takes your chance".

I would try to avoid buying a car without a test drive first and one where I can use ALL the gears including reverse.

Even on ebay most sellers state viewing recommended.

A reputable car auction can be a place for a bargain but you must do your homework first or take someone in the know.
